Yellow, green, pink, blue...
Some days, many Thai people will wear polo shirts of the same color. I don't understand why, except that I know certain colors denote support for the royal family. I also heard that the King was once photographed exercising in a pink collared shirt, which is why most people wear one while they are working out at the Rama VIII park I like to run at. I've also heard that days of the week are associated with colors, though I haven't been able to correlate certain days with specific colors.
